The Texas Instruments TMS27C256-15 is a high-performance, 256-Kilobit Electrically Programmable Read-Only Memory (EPROM) chip that provides reliable storage solutions for a wide array of computing and electronic applications. This integrated circuit is designed to offer a robust and flexible non-volatile memory storage option with a fast access time of 150 nanoseconds.
Key Features
- Memory Capacity: 256 Kilobits (32K x 8 bits) allows for ample storage of firmware, boot code, or other critical data.
- Access Time: Fast read access time of 150 nanoseconds facilitates quick data retrieval, enhancing overall system performance.
- Programming Voltage: Supports 12.5V VPP programming voltage, which is standard for EPROM technology of its era.
- Single 5V Power Supply: Operates on a single 5V power supply, simplifying power management within the system.
- Extended Temperature Range: Capable of operating in a wide temperature range, making it suitable for industrial applications.
- Package Options: Available in a variety of package types, including plastic and ceramic DIP (Dual In-line Package), to meet different environmental and mechanical requirements.
- UV Erasable: Data can be erased with exposure to ultraviolet light, allowing the chip to be reprogrammed and reused.
